What is wellness housing?

We’ll be the first to admit that a lot of jargon is used in the property industry. Throw in specific language around wellness and environmentally sustainable goals and it can all start to get a bit much. So, when we refer to “wellness housing”, what do we mean? For Urban Villager, wellness housing refers to homes that we design and build to support the holistic health of their residents. That means paying close attention to: Natural light Airflow Local environment Sustainable and non-toxic materials Wellness houses are ones that you walk into and feel good about.
